Transaction 38212e2d67424168d91677063d44fffee4c9fdae539ac75fda80556733ca3d6e

2 Input
2 Outputs
  • 38212e2d67424168d91677063d44fffee4c9fdae539ac75fda80556733ca3d6e:0
  • value  2411568
    address  3H4p3r1ibbZkKHtWNgbdjofG3d1LFqF4cg
  • 38212e2d67424168d91677063d44fffee4c9fdae539ac75fda80556733ca3d6e:1
  • value  53980
    address  39RDA7ZYABD8jZ5VKxpSNwzBYXPnejvFU9